Maternal and Child Health

The Calvert County Maternal Child Health Program assists pregnant women to access and properly utilize health related services, to practice healthy behaviors, and to utilize good parenting skills.  Additionally there are infants, children, and adolescents with special health care and psychosocial needs who are at risk for poor life outcomes due to difficulties accessing care.  At risk women and children are referred to the program for evaluation and needed services, placing a strong emphasis on frequent home visiting and case management, to improve pregnancy outcomes and to improve the emotional, social, and physical development of children.

Programs include:

Healthy Start:
Program for pregnant women and children from conception to two years of age
Registered nurses are home visiting case managers
Referrals to medical and service providers
Childbirth and childcare education

Children with Special Health Care Needs

Provides single point of entry services for special needs children from birth to
twenty-one years of age
Assists children and families with access to care issues
Provides case management services
Provides community and provider education and outreach

Infant and Toddlers

Program for children from 1-3 years with developmental delays
Referrals for screening and evaluation services
Provides service coordination/case management services

Lead Poisoning Prevention Program

Community and provider education and outreach
Case management for children with elevated blood lead levels
Information for landlords

Improved Pregnancy Outcome Project

Cases with poor pregnancy outcomes or high risks are reviewed
Case review team
Community action team
Provider and community outreach and education
